GIFT Act of 2025

What this bill does

AI plain-language summary

This bill would require hospitals that participate in Medicare to ignore whether someone has been vaccinated when deciding who should receive an organ transplant. Hospitals, critical access hospitals, and rural emergency hospitals would have to follow this rule to continue receiving Medicare funding.
